bonjour,
je cherche l'équivalent de Columns_Updated (dans SQL Server, Sybase) dans Oracle ??
cette dernière est utilisée dans un trigger, elle donne une signature des colonnes qui ont été modifiés.
merci d'avance
bonjour,
je cherche l'équivalent de Columns_Updated (dans SQL Server, Sybase) dans Oracle ??
cette dernière est utilisée dans un trigger, elle donne une signature des colonnes qui ont été modifiés.
merci d'avance
A ma connaissance, cela n'existe pas en SQL ou PL/SQL: on peut seulement interroger le nombre de lignes mises à jour par un UPDATE avec l'attribut ROWCOUNT du curseur.
merci pour ta réponse,
Ce qui m'interesse c'est surtout de savoir quelle colonne a été modifiée en cas d'update.
donc, ca ne répond pas à ma question ;-))
Tu peux coder dans un trigger UPDATE FOR EACH ROW
en comparant les anciennes valeurs et les nouvelles, et insérer ça dans une table temporaire.
Partager